WebAll the major guidelines further acknowledge that insulin mediated reentry of potassium from extracellular to intracellular compartment may precipitate hypokalemia, and hence, insulin should be withheld if the serum level of potassium is below 3.3 mmol/L. WebIf you have low potassium, your doctor may recommend you take a supplement. You should only take a potassium supplement under medical supervision, as having too much potassium in the body can also cause serious health problems.
